What affects the price

The final contract price can reflect the trip uses New Jersey Turnpike, Garden State Parkway, US 1 and 9, or Route 27; crosses jurisdiction lines; combines Woodbridge proper, Iselin, Avenel, and Fords; or encounters venue release traffic and EWR delay. Compare minimum hours, provider travel, mileage, tolls, parking, airport charges, waiting, gratuity, overtime, and the cost of a changed entrance or off-site staging plan.

New Jersey rules that apply to Woodbridge trips

State-level context, not city-specific legal advice

The New Jersey Motor Vehicle Commission's Commercial Vehicle and Registration Information page describes registration classes including Code 14 Limousine (a vehicle for charter at a premium fare carrying no more than 14 passengers, displaying plates with the word "Limousine") and Code 54 Omnibus and Passenger Vehicle Transportation, and states that limousine registration requires a valid municipal license to operate and an insurance certificate naming the MVC as certificate holder. Ask any New Jersey operator for its municipal limousine license and registration class, then run FMCSA's SAFER Company Snapshot and review FMCSA's passenger-carrier guidance. The official pages reviewed do not state New Jersey rules on alcohol aboard hired vehicles; confirm what the operator's contract permits. Newark Liberty pickups may require Port Authority permits; that page could not be retrieved, so confirm with the operator and the airport. This is state-level context, not a check of any operator.

Local ordinances, venue rules, and provider policies can add requirements. See the New Jersey overview and confirm specifics with the provider for your route.

Verify before you pay

General guidance used across this site. It is the same on every page by design and is not legal advice or a substitute for reading your contract.

  1. Who you are paying

    Confirm the legal name of the transportation provider on the contract and the payment recipient before sending a deposit.

  2. The exact vehicle

    Ask for current photos of the vehicle that will be assigned, its legal seated capacity, and the written substitution policy.

  3. Operating authority and insurance

    Ask the provider for its current operating authority and insurance certificate, and check them with the relevant regulator where possible. Requirements vary by state and trip type.

  4. The itemized written total

    Compare minimum hours, clock start and end, mileage or travel time, fuel, tolls, parking, taxes, gratuity, cleaning, overtime increments, and every possible additional charge.

  5. Deposit and payment schedule

    Under the current reservation terms, a 50% deposit is typically due at booking with the balance before the trip; events within 7 days of booking are typically paid in full. The signed contract controls.

  6. Cancellation, rescheduling, and weather terms

    Get every deadline, refund or credit rule, and exception in writing. Do not rely on a verbal summary.

  7. Itinerary and conduct rules

    List every pickup, stop, and wait period. Confirm alcohol, age, smoking, decoration, food, and cleanup rules for the exact vehicle and route.

  8. Day-of contacts

    Get the dispatcher or driver contact method, the arrival window, and how delays or changes are handled during the trip.
